Commit Graph

14374 Commits

Author SHA1 Message Date
Akamaki
ed555c86d7 correct function declaration in m_ps2_mca.c 2025-02-19 11:38:00 +09:00
Akamaki
2d115e9b84 added patch for font rom, cleanup
* Added magic code for OS/2 J1.3 to disable BitBlt's text drawing function that is not implemented yet.
* Added comments
* Cleanup
2025-02-19 11:02:28 +09:00
Akamaki
3c00fece65 change machine name, update comments 2025-02-19 00:37:40 +09:00
Akamaki
61acd44736 added comment 2025-02-19 00:16:18 +09:00
Akamaki
244f766558 fix unexpected write to null fp in rel build 2025-02-18 23:45:16 +09:00
Akamaki
983c7d7891 Merge pull request #2 from 86Box/master
rebase to master
2025-02-18 22:50:55 +09:00
Akamaki
c5e84354d2 Merge branch 'master' of https://github.com/akmed772/86Box55 2025-02-18 22:46:21 +09:00
Akamaki
2c78e7bb2f added comments 2025-02-18 22:46:18 +09:00
Akamaki
a6e866c0e5 added comments 2025-02-18 22:34:27 +09:00
OBattler
45dc381251 Forgot the single-channel VLB controller. 2025-02-17 19:50:53 +01:00
OBattler
464253a8cd IDE: Fix device bus flags. 2025-02-17 19:48:31 +01:00
OBattler
f68810b277 Reverted the io.c changes that should not have been committed. 2025-02-17 15:20:16 +01:00
OBattler
a6a377757f Paradise VGA: Override the horizontal skew handling, fixes #5228. 2025-02-17 04:57:49 +01:00
Miran Grča
601efe14a8 Merge pull request #5139 from MaxwellS04/Machines_Jan13
Add onboard sound to Gateway Mailman and Hitman
2025-02-17 04:56:09 +01:00
OBattler
5c4fcfaf85 ESC/P Printer: No longer assume roms/ is where the binary is, fixes #5221. 2025-02-17 04:49:43 +01:00
OBattler
63b223973c NEAT: Mirror EMS port 2x8h on port 2x9h for reads as well, fixes EMS detection by Chips Expanded Manager version 2.2.0. 2025-02-17 01:27:40 +01:00
OBattler
3d8bc79772 NEAT: Fix EMS memory space allocation to correctly take RAM from the bottom rather than from the top. 2025-02-17 01:17:21 +01:00
OBattler
4b92bb62cb Commodore SL386SX-16: Remove internal IDE controller, sicne the real board has none. 2025-02-17 00:41:34 +01:00
Akamaki
5314f519ad cleanup format 2025-02-17 00:11:33 +09:00
Akamaki
f6b6e39349 cleanup format 2025-02-17 00:06:47 +09:00
Akamaki
58c5d9606e fixed some drawing issues in Win 3.1.
* Changed bitblt execution. This fixes a mouse cursor color issue in Windows 3.1.
* Fixed splash graphics broken in A-Train IV.
2025-02-16 23:47:10 +09:00
OBattler
8d54e6adf0 NEAT: Fixed chipset A20 gate toggle. 2025-02-16 15:38:02 +01:00
OBattler
f4df7491b0 The Commodore 386SX-16 now correctly has a PS/2 keyboard controller. 2025-02-16 14:45:12 +01:00
OBattler
32c040f8fa NEAT: Fix alternate A20 gate, fixes #5168. 2025-02-16 05:57:28 +01:00
Akamaki
3f3d77310e cleanup format 2025-02-16 12:21:16 +09:00
Akamaki
5dfbef2374 fixed PS/55 5550-V hangs in warm boot
* Fixed PS/55 5550-V hangs in warm boot because it doesn't reset E0000-E0FFFh hole (for video RAM of DA)
* Merge code that enable/disable E0000-E0FFFh hole
2025-02-16 11:14:27 +09:00
OBattler
4768b3b6fb Fixed some bus checks in some (S)VGA graphics cards, fixes #5229. 2025-02-15 20:02:05 +01:00
Akamaki
0a7c329405 cleanup 2025-02-15 23:25:57 +09:00
Akamaki
5f831603e9 fixed cache memory encoding for 5550-V 2025-02-15 23:15:10 +09:00
Akamaki
bbc237866b changed palette initialization method 2025-02-15 23:14:07 +09:00
Akamaki
6c5e8897de update comments 2025-02-15 19:49:03 +09:00
Akamaki
59c3bb794f revert wrapping changed in recent edits 2025-02-15 19:03:42 +09:00
Akamaki
33b149e521 changed debug message output in keyboard.c 2025-02-15 18:56:07 +09:00
Akamaki
1c7a8e5bbb updated comments, modified format 2025-02-15 18:32:12 +09:00
Akamaki
dbeaa2a56b minor update in comparison table 2025-02-15 17:38:24 +09:00
Akamaki
3a09622a91 added switching ca keys by kbd scancode set 2025-02-15 17:36:00 +09:00
Akamaki
75ccfc6e2d Integrated ESDI doesn't need an external ROM 2025-02-15 16:58:11 +09:00
Akamaki
db056e0b66 fixed a floppy drive access issue
It took a few hours that I noticed fdc.c decides the floppy drive type by the machine name.
2025-02-15 16:44:07 +09:00
Akamaki
16fc5e7902 corrected compile errors, removed garbage 2025-02-15 12:08:50 +09:00
Akamaki
aa7d5d2dc2 removed unused device decl 2025-02-15 11:49:26 +09:00
Akamaki
a850821ecb updated comment in monitor detection (vid_svga .c) 2025-02-15 11:29:44 +09:00
Akamaki
dc7e6c2d7f Disabled DA2 debug logging by default 2025-02-15 11:05:16 +09:00
Akamaki
c2cf7e1462 Merge branch '86Box-master' 2025-02-15 10:46:09 +09:00
Akamaki
8ceec325ef Merge branch 'master' of https://github.com/86Box/86Box into 86Box-master 2025-02-15 09:02:14 +09:00
Akamaki
bfac770b4e reupload without code modification 2025-02-15 08:27:17 +09:00
Akamaki
cb67a389b1 modified ps/55 configuration, added a mca func
I forgot updating some files
2025-02-15 08:14:31 +09:00
Akamaki
466bcc68b4 update header files
I forgot updating header files
2025-02-15 08:09:43 +09:00
OBattler
1d87a200e1 Fixed DEVICE_BUS as well. 2025-02-14 16:42:53 +01:00
OBattler
73e4d79560 Merge branch 'master' of https://github.com/86Box/86Box 2025-02-14 16:39:53 +01:00
OBattler
9236856ad5 Fixed the DEVICE_COM flags onwards, should fix serial mice. 2025-02-14 16:39:42 +01:00